History

Origin: 10th century - 11th century ; English

Provenance and Acquisition

Winchester, Hampshire, Benedictine cathedral priory of St Peter, St Paul, and St Swithun: "Liber ecclesie ... Swithuni Wynton" (fol. 1r, at foot), ? s. xv; erased, but legible by u. v. light. "H B" (fol. 68v). (MLGB3: evidence from an ex-libris inscription or note of gift to an institution).

'H B' is on p. 68 (13th or 14th cent.).

'Morton', 15th cent., perhaps identifiable with John Morton, monk of Winchester, who owned British Library Harl. MS. 328.

David Swan ('Bibliotheca Swaniana'), evidence of binding and flyleaves. Price, '34. 4. 4' (?) on end flyleaf (Douce Legacy, no. 88).

Francis Douce, 1757–1834

Bequeathed to the Bodleian in 1834
